During a joint press conference early in his term, President Donald Trump (a conservative Republican) called almost exclusively on journalists representing conservative media outlets to ask questions. How does the text’s discussion of interacting with familiar audiences explain his possible motivation for doing so?

What will be an ideal response?


The conservative press might be more inclined to share his values and assumptions and
therein allow him to more easily anticipate their questions. It was relatively friendly to Donald Trump prior to his election and thus might ask easier questions, be less prone to challenge him,
and ask questions that are more in line with the President’s preferred talking points. The answer
should stress the predictability of familiar audiences.
